Based on the discussion about Plus 8 pricing the "investment" we made in November 2014 of £65,000 to buy Tarka may actually have been an investment. The view here is that a tidy, well sorted Plus 8 is worth north of £85,000, so that is an increase of £20,000 over 6.5 years, or £3,000 a year. Put it another way, in increase of 4.6% a year. A further perspective is that the increasing value of the car has paid for all the running costs for 6.5 years....!!
SO, if one can by a good AeroMax it should appreciate at 4% to 5% a year, which is almost as good as my SIPP.
